IX. Tips for Safe and Successful Bitcoin Trading
While Bitcoin Trader and other trading platforms can offer potential profits, it is important to approach cryptocurrency trading with caution. Here are some essential tips for safe and successful Bitcoin trading:
-
Research and stay informed: Stay updated on the latest news and developments in the cryptocurrency market. Research different cryptocurrencies and their underlying technology to make informed trading decisions.
-
Manage risks: Set realistic expectations and never invest more than you can afford to lose. Diversify your investment portfolio to spread out the risk.
-
Use secure platforms: Choose reputable and secure trading platforms that prioritize the safety of user funds and personal information. Look for platforms that offer two-factor authentication and encryption.
- Start small: If you are new to trading, start with a small investment and gradually increase it as you gain experience and confidence.
